∙ 12y agoCandle wax can come in various colors, but it is commonly found in white, cream, or beige color. Other colors such as red, green, blue, and black can also be achieved by adding dye to the wax.
Candle wax whitener is a powder or liquid additive that can be mixed into melted wax to lighten its color. It helps to achieve a more opaque or vibrant hue for the candle when it solidifies.
No, the color of a candle does not affect its melting point. The melting point of a candle is determined by the type and quality of wax used, not by its color.
No, candle wax is not a conductor of electricity. It is an insulator.
No, the color of a candle does not affect its burning rate. The burning rate is influenced by factors such as the size of the wick, type of wax, and environmental conditions like airflow. The color of the candle is purely aesthetic.

Not depending on the color, it's always the wax that lets the candle burn. Near the flame, the wax melts until its gaseous and this paraffin gas is burned.
